Home Warranty Frequently Asked Questions

How long does the warranty last?

After your 1-year manufacturer warranty expires, the new warranty program kicks in. Enjoy 10 total years of structural coverage and 7 years of appliance coverage with your Home Warranty.

Do you offer a “Lifetime Warranty”?

Don’t be fooled by the “Lifetime Warranty” programs you see – they don’t cover structural repairs and often have a hefty annual contract fee. With our program, you can keep your warranty for the full “lifetime” of your home. Simply renew your contract to keep it in effect!

Who do I contact for claims?

CornerStone United, Inc., located in Hickory, North Carolina, is the administrator of the HomeCarePlus warranty program. They can be reached at (866) 405-3242. Please have your Warranty Contract Number available.

Can my Service Contact be transferred to a new owner?

The HomeCarePlus warranty is fully transferrable for an unlimited number of times. There is a $50 transfer fee and proof of maintenance may be required. All transfers must occur within 30 days of home sale. The warranty is not transferrable to Dealers, Rental Agencies, or Consignment Sales.

Who does the service repairs?

The homeowner can contact a licensed repair facility of their choice. Some dealers may elect to do the repairs themselves and receive reimbursement of the repair for labor and parts. If a dealer does not do repair work, the customer can contact any local licensed company.
